如何从浮点数中提取二元分数
How to extract dyadic fraction from float

现在,漂浮和双精度数字虽然可以近似任何类型的数字(虽然同样可以说是整数,漂浮只是更精确),但它们表示为二进制...

如何在N个计数器中获得最大价值?
How to get maximum value among N counters in constant time?

我们有N个整数计数器,最初显示为0.操作:int getMax() - 返回计数器显示的最高值。 void increment(int i) - 递增计数器i的值。 无效零() - 设置零...

如何以最小化每个分区总数的最大值的方式对整数数组进行分区?
How to partition an array of integers in a way that minimizes the maximum of the sum of each partition?

输入是一个正整数或空整数的数组A和另一个整数K.我们应该把A分割成连续元素的K个块(用“分区”来表示A的每个元素都属于...

wget:拖网样本空间为100000000,返回最大100个结果
wget: Trawl sample space of 100000000, max 100 results returned

我不确定这是堆栈还是代码审查,因为我对这个问题采取了完全不同的方法,尽管我已经开始使用PowerShell,但并不习惯于特定的语言或风格。 我...

记录和配置系统:循环依赖
Logging and Configuration Systems: Circular Dependency

假设一个典型场景,其中应用程序的初始设置在启动时从配置文件加载。 该应用程序还有一个记录器。 记录器的参数(例如详细...

不同的GUI工具包和语言绑定有什么区别?
What are the differences between different GUI toolkits and language bindings?

据我所知,所有GUI工具包基本相同。 他们都有某种基本的Widget,其他所有可以绘制的东西都继承自它。 他们都有基本相同的小工具 - ...

计算屏幕空间错误
Calculating Screen Space Error

我目前正在为XNA游戏开发一个详细的系统级别,系统细分出高屏幕空间错误的三角形,并将低三分之一的屏幕空间错误合并在一起。 世界空间错误是......

MVC视图:显示逻辑?
MVC Views: Display Logic?

我一直在阅读本文:在模板引擎中实施严格的模型 - 视图分离(PDF)。 它争辩说,你只需要在视图中有四个构造:属性引用条件...

生成所有multiset大小为n的分区的算法
Algorithm to generate all multiset size-n partitions

我一直在试图找出一种方法来生成multiset的所有不同大小的n分区,但到目前为止都是空手而归。 首先让我展示一下我想要达成的目标。 假设我们有......

找出加速度以0速度击中目标位置?
Figure out acceleration to hit a target position with 0 velocity?

我试图让我的模拟停止在一个特定的点。 我有我的起始位置,结束位置,我目前的速度和我想要达到的时间。 由于:d = vt +(at ^ 2)/ 2 ...

是否有这种类型的设置/列表“换位”操作的名称或更多信息?
Is there a name or more info for this type of set/list "transposition" operation?

是否有以下类型的设置/列表“换位”操作的名称? (可能滥用一些正式的术语,但这是我的问题的全部原因:)我有以下列表...

确定接口应该是多么细致?
Determine how fine-grained an interface should be?

我在界面中放置的细节越少,它的可重用性就越低。 另一方面,细节越少,似乎变得越来越空灵和无用。 是否有关于如何...的一组标准建议

停止机器人和恶意扫描程序会减慢网站速度的程序是什么?
What is procedure for stopping robots and malicious scanners that slow down a site?

我应该怎么做,以防止用户运行扫描仪或自动发布机器人对我的网站,这会减慢网站处理? 是否足够时间戳每个用户发布的帖子和...

测量一个节点在图中的“重度链接”
Measuring how "heavily linked" a node is in a graph

我也在MathOverflow.com上发布了这个问题。 我不是数学家,英语不是我的第一语言,所以请原谅我的问题是否太愚蠢,表达不清,或者两者兼而有之。 一世 ...

如何以不支持utf-8的格式存储unicode数据
How to store unicode data in a format that doesn't support utf-8

好吧,这里还有另一个字符编码问题,表明我对Unicode所有内容的无知。 我正在从Microsoft Excel .xls文件中读取数据,并将其存储在ESRI shapefile .shp中。 ...

使用常量作为参数与几种方法的一种方法
Using one method with constants as parameters versus several methods

在Kent Beck的实现模式中,可以阅读:“常量的常用用途是在接口中传递消息的变体,例如,可以调用中心文本......

哪些库可用于分析口头关键字和/或语音文本的音频文件?
What libraries are available for analyzing audio files for spoken keywords and/or speech to text?

我在休息时间是超级英雄,我正在尝试构建一个分析口头关键字音频的应用程序。 (认为​​紧急/ 911电话)如果一个关键字是“抢劫”,并且该单词在...内说出

搜索算法
Searching algorithm

我正在寻找一种有效的搜索算法,以获得集合中最长的最短重复模式(〜2k整数),其中我的集合仅由此重复模式组成(没有...

如何避免重复使用与接口相同的实现代码?
How to avoid reusing identical implementation code with an interface?

首先,我对“另一个接口问题”表示歉意。 不过,我认为这可能值得提问,因为这是一个奇怪的问题。 我正在使用的项目使用ActionScript 3,但是...

如何使Ubuntu应用程序集成?
How to make an Ubuntu application integrated?

我正在为Ubuntu设计一个应用程序,并希望让它感觉自然并且集成到操作系统中。 什么是可用的库,指南和框架,使应用程序看起来...

使用put和delete有什么好处,而不仅仅是get和post
what's the advantage of using put and delete as opposed to just get and post

特别是对于大多数不支持它的浏览器,除了严格的标准遵从性之外还有什么可以证明额外的开发时间?

首先使用API编写代码,然后使用实际的API - 此方法是否有名称并且适用于API设计过程?
First write code using API, then actual API - does this approach have a name and is valid for API design process?

在新的API(库,类,任何)上工作的标准方式通常如下所示:您想到API用户需要实现哪些方法来实现您怀疑用户需要的API所以基本上...

找到包含所有项目的最少数量标签的算法?
Algorithm to find fewest number of tags that encompass all items?

我认为这可能是NP完全的,但我会问。 贪婪的算法似乎并不适用于我的脑海。 给定一组项目,每个项目有一个或多个标签,我想找到最小的一组标签......

我想写一个没有使用入口障碍的工具。
I want to write a tool without usage entry barriers. Do I have to write it in C?

我想编写一个供开发人员使用的开源工具。 我想消除进入壁垒,所以如果他们喜欢这个想法,他们只是得到工具,并开始玩它。 特别是,我不想......

建议在网址中使用非ASCII字符?
Is it advisable to have non-ascii characters in the URL?

我们目前正在研究一个I18N项目。 我想知道在URL中使用非ASCII字符有什么复杂性。 如果它不可取,有什么办法可以解决这个问题......

如何以编程方式评分图像的可能性,呃,“个人”?
How to programmatically score likelihood that an image is, er, 'personal'?

问题:我想以编程方式查找“个人”性质的图像文件。 与其他图像文件相比,这些文件通常倾向于分享(或者缺乏)哪些特征? 到目前为止我...

最佳做法错误处理
Best practice Error handling

我想知道在C ++,Java和C#等编程语言的应用程序中处理错误的最佳方式是什么。 我想创建一个地方存储与错误有关的数字和...

检测字符串是否以UTF-8进行双重编码
Detect if a string was double-encoded in UTF-8

我需要处理一大串短字符串(大部分是俄文,但其他任何语言都是可能的,包括从键盘上散步的猫随机垃圾)。 其中一些字符串将被编码...

如何发现某天是否是工作日
How to discover if some day is a workday

是否有一些图书馆,模式或常见的方式处理工作日? 我的意思是,是否有一些相对较好的方式来知道某天是工作日而不是周末,假日等? 另外,假设...

随机函数怎么可能真的是随机的?
How could random functions be really random?

介绍我知道我会因这个问题而失去很多声望,我也知道它会被标记为不适当的,但我真的很好奇,所以我不会放弃,如果有任何...

当速记列表和方法签名覆盖可用时,使用变量参数语法
Uses for variable args syntax when shorthand lists and method signature overriding are available

对于一个简单的列表语法,ex x = [1,2,3]; 以及使用不同签名重载函数的能力......是否有任何用于可变参数语法的用法...

Google文件系统中的块大小问题
Chunk Size Issues in Google Filesystem

谷歌文件系统文件 - 块大小是关键设计参数之一。 我们选择了64 MB,这比典型的文件系统块大得多。 每个块副本都存储...

为什么Google的“脸部识别”功能只能在Picasa WEB中使用,而不能在PC上使用Picasa?
Why is Google's "face recognition" feature available only in Picasa WEB and not Picasa for the PC?

我的朋友今天问了我这个。 Picasa Web有一个很酷的(令人恐惧的:-)功能,可以识别相册中的所有人脸。 但PC(台式机)版本没有这个。 一些 ...

如果函数在无限递归期间离开堆栈空间会发生什么?
What will happen if function goes out of stack space during infinite recursion?

有一个函数可以递归地无限调用它自己。 这个函数也有一些参数。 对于每个函数调用,参数和返回地址都被压入堆栈。 对于每个...

你如何模仿推送数据到Web应用程序?
How can you imitate pushing data to a web application?

很明显,您无法将数据推送到Web应用程序,因为HTTP在请求 - 响应循环中工作。 但是,你知道什么样的黑客/方法可以模仿将数据推送给客户端?

依靠隐藏的输入和查询字符串
relying on hidden inputs and query strings

假设我有一个接受参数的请求处理程序:key并让请求为:http://example.com/2323当处理程序收到一个GET时,相关数据从db中根据此获取...

我怎样才能找到另一个字符串内可能出现的子字符串?
How can I find likely occurrences of substrings inside another string?

说我有一个字符串集合:宪法abracadabra冰箱stackoverflow而且我有一个“损坏”的句子,可以找到这些字符串的重要子串,没有特别的...

当m是小数时,我如何均匀地从数组中选取每个m值?
How do I evenly pick every m value from an array, when m is a decimal?

假设我有一个长度为n的数组,并且我想从它中均匀地选择k个值,从0开始。如果k除以n,那么这很容易,但是如果k不能除n,那么我需要改变价值...

如何将5位整数日期和7位整数时间转换为实际日期?
How can I convert a 5 digit int date and 7 digit int time to a real date?

我遇到了一些数据,其中今天的数值是77026,而时间(截至前几分钟)是4766011. FYI:今天是2011年11月18日星期五12:54:46 -0600我无法确定数字了解这些......

套接字节流,因为客户端不够快读取数据?
Socket throttling because client not reading data fast enough?

我有一个通过TCP套接字的客户端/服务器连接,服务器以尽可能快的速度写入客户端。 查看我的网络活动,生产客户端以大约2.5 Mb / s的速度接收数据。 ...

可扩展的数据库系统,批评要求
Scalable Database System, Critique requested

我正在为我的网站后端构建一个可伸缩的数据库解决方案。 最近我一直在阅读关于数据库设计的知识,而且我似乎已经自行开发了一个可行的想法。 一世 ...

区分两个标识符序列
Diff two sequences of identifier

给定两个标识符序列,如何找到将第一个标识符序列转换为第二个序列的最小操作序列。 操作可以是:在...处插入标识符...

单线程到多线程的应用程序
Single thread to multi-threaded application

我们应该在我们的应用程序中使用线程。 换句话说,我应该何时将单线程应用程序转换为多线程应用程序。 作为一名开发人员,我认为这个任务是......

贪婪算法将最大限度减少最大总和的数字进行配对
Greedy algorithm to pair numbers that minimizes the maximum sum

输入是一个实数x1,x2,...,x2n的序列。 我们想将这些数字配对成n对。 对于第i对(i = 1,2,...,n),让Si表示该对中的数字之和。 (例如 ...

在给定源顶点的情况下查找有向图中具有循环的所有路径
Find all paths with cycles in directed graph, given the source vertex

我无法解决这个问题。 我必须从有向图中包含简单循环的源顶点开始找到所有简单路径。 即不允许重复,当然除外......

你如何生成一个只有三个月有效的密钥?
How would you generate a key that is only valid for three months?

我想知道是否有可能生成一个有效期为(大约)三个月的“密钥”? 例如,假设(假设)我生成了一个像这样的密钥(伪代码):...

删除并返回一个动词?
Delete and return in a single verb?

想象一下删除一个cookie并返回其值的函数。 如果你必须使用单个动词,你会怎样称呼它? 我明确地说过,但我不喜欢这个名字。

8位颜色可以通过平均来混合吗?
Can 8-bit color be blended via averaging?

我有2个字节以8位格式表示颜色MSB LSB 01234567 RRGGBB位0和1是垃圾。 为了混合两种颜色,我应该平均每种颜色的位数吗? R1 =(C1 ^ 00110000B)>&...

如何检测照片上的某些人脸
How to detect certain face on the photo

我只是小睡一会儿,然后那个疯狂的想法进入我的脑海。 这里是。 我们有两张不同的脸部照片。 我们如何检测这两张照片中是否有同一个人? 是吗 ...

观察修改算法的文件
Watch file(s) for modifications algorithm

我只是在想如何实现文件观看算法。 例如,假设我想在每次修改文件时应用一个过滤器(即搜索/替换一个字符串)到一个文件中,...
1 2 3 4 5 6 7 42 43